WebSep 14, 2024 · Night eating syndrome (NES) is a type of eating disorder related to eating after dinner and when awake at night. It was first discovered by Wolff, Stunkard, and Grace in a group of patients seeking weight loss treatment.[1] The syndrome was identified when their patients reported consuming a caloric intake of 25% or more at night during the time … Web29 minutes ago · 2.
